Quick Book Summary

"Leave the Light On: A Memoir of Recovery and Self-Discovery" by Jennifer Storm is a deeply personal account of her journey through the shadows of addiction and trauma toward healing and self-empowerment. Storm candidly shares her struggles with alcoholism and substance abuse, detailing the emotional and psychological wounds that fueled her self-destruction. Through moments of vulnerability and powerful introspection, she highlights the importance of connection, hope, and honesty in the process of recovery. Storm's story is not just about surviving darkness but about finding and nurturing the inner light that guides lasting transformation. Her memoir serves as inspiration and guidance for others facing similar battles, offering a message of resilience and the possibility of redemption.

Summary of Key Ideas

The Cycle of Trauma and Addiction

Jennifer Storm's memoir opens with her early experiences of trauma, which set the stage for later struggles with addiction. As a teenager, she felt isolated and powerless, turning to substances as a means of escape. Storm paints a vivid picture of the emotional cycles—shame, guilt, and pain—that fueled her destructive behaviors, demonstrating how trauma and addiction often feed into one another. Her candidness about the despair and chaos of her life at her lowest points lays the groundwork for her story of recovery.

The Role of Vulnerability in Healing

Real change began when Storm confronted her vulnerabilities and admitted the depth of her struggles. She details the pivotal moments that led her to seek help, emphasizing the fear and shame that often accompany such decisions. Storm reveals how acknowledgment of her pain and openness about her experiences allowed her to break free of secrecy. Through therapy, support groups, and honest conversations, she gradually learned to accept her past and work through her guilt, marking the beginning of her healing process.

Redefining Self-Worth and Identity

A major theme throughout the memoir is Storm's journey to redefine her self-worth and identity. Having previously measured herself by her failures and trauma, she describes the difficult work of rebuilding self-esteem. By examining her beliefs and challenging negative patterns, she learns to see herself as more than the sum of her mistakes. This process is ongoing, requiring patience and compassion, but ultimately enables her to cultivate a stronger, more resilient sense of self.

The Importance of Support and Connection

Recovery did not happen in isolation. Storm underscores the essential role of connection with others. By reaching out for help and allowing herself to be seen, she found a supportive community willing to walk with her through darkness. Sharing her story not only provided healing for herself but also inspired empathy and understanding in others. Her experiences highlight the power of community, vulnerability, and honest relationships in sustaining recovery and wellness.

The Ongoing Journey of Recovery

The memoir ends with Storm reflecting on recovery as a lifelong journey. While healing is possible, she acknowledges that challenges and setbacks continue to arise. She emphasizes the importance of maintaining hope, self-care, and personal growth practices. Storm’s message is ultimately one of resilience: by "leaving the light on"—cultivating hope, honesty, and connection—it’s possible to find purpose and renewal even after profound darkness, and to illuminate the way for others facing similar struggles.
